Homemade Mario Brothers Birthday Cake
My son was turning 5 and asked for his first 'big boy' party. He's really into videogames so he asked for a Mario Bros. Party. So this Mario Brothers Birthday Cake is what hubby and I came up with!
It's 2 layers of Duncan Hines cake mixes done in a 9" pan with a chocolate buttercream filling. I was a bit rushed for time so I bought pre-colored fondant at a local craft store for the base of the cake and then hand dyed the smaller pieces of fondant for the details (thanks to hubby for his awesome work with an exacto-knife!).
To make the #5 on top we printed out a five stencil the size of the cake and then laid a sheet of wax paper on top. Next we took black icing and traced the '5', after that we stuck the icing in the freezer for a few hours until it hardened. Then we just peeled it off the wax paper like one big piece of chocolate and used some dabs of icing to glue it onto the cake. The small Mario characters were purchased from Ebay to finish it up!
